Do I Need a to Form a Real Company?

I want to give free consultations to people in my industry. After a couple of years when everyone knows the value I give I will charge for my services. Until I start charging people must I form a company or corporation? Do I need a business license?

Re: Do I Need a to Form a Real Company?

Sir, you should form an LLC to protect yourself. This can be done very cheaply and it will protect you and your assets from any potential lawsuits. You will probably also need a business license. Re: Do I Need a to Form a Real Company?

What kind of consultations are you providing, and in what industry? Are you providing anything tangible to the customers? A business license may or may not be necessary, depending upon what your business is.
